  4. Bruceanic acid D

Bruceanic acid D is a quassinoid compound and cytotoxic agent that can be isolated from the xylem powder of Brucea antidysenterica. Bruceanic acid D specifically inhibits P-388 lymphocytic leukemia cells but shows no activity against human lung cancer cells and human colon cancer cells. Bruceanic acid D can be used in studies related to P-388 lymphocytic leukemia.

In Vitro

Bruceanic acid D (compound 5) exhibits cytotoxic activity against P-388 murine leukemia cells with an ED50 of 0.77 μg/mL, and does not show cytotoxicity against A-549 or HCT-8 cells at the tested threshold[1].
